The sum of 5 consecutive even numbers is 216. What is the third number in the sequence
alexandr1967 [171]

Hello from MrBillDoesMath!

Answer:  NO solution possible!


Steps:

Let "n" be the first even number. We are told that


n + (n+2) + (n+4) + (n+6) + (n +8)  = 216


The third number, the value we want, is boldfaced above.


Simplify the above equation:

5n + ( 2 + 4 + 6 + 8 ) = 216   or


5n +  20  = 216  or

5n = 196


n = 196/5   is NOT an integer value.  This problem, as stated, has no solution.

How do you know if the factors will have negatives or positives in them?
harina [27]

When using factoring by grouping, the replacement terms will both have the same sign of the original middle term. If the last term is negative, then the signs of the factors will have one of each sign with the “stronger” number (the larger absolute value) matching the middle term. hope this helps
